What Is the Best Resume Format for a Senior Production Manager?

Selecting the appropriate senior production manager resume format depends on your professional background, career path, and the target position. There are three main resume styles, each offering benefits tailored to production management professionals.

Reverse Chronological

★ Highly Recommended

Presents your work experience starting from the most recent role. This is the ideal format for senior production managers with multiple years of industry experience. It is ATS-friendly and clearly reflects progression and increasing operational responsibilities — essential for production leadership roles.

Hybrid / Combination

Suitable for Career Transitions

Blends a focused skills summary with chronological employment history. Great for professionals shifting into production management from related fields such as logistics, quality assurance, or engineering. Emphasizes transferable skills while maintaining a recruiter-friendly layout.

Recommended Resume Layout for a Senior Production Manager

A well-structured senior production manager resume format directs the recruiter's attention toward your key qualifications efficiently. Below is a detailed section guide:

Header / Contact Information

Include your full name, professional email address, phone number, LinkedIn profile, and optionally your city and state. Providing links to a professional portfolio highlighting continuous improvement projects or operational achievements can enhance credibility.

Professional Summary

Craft a 3–4 sentence summary portraying you as an accomplished senior production manager. Tailor it per application. Mention years of experience, industry expertise, and notable outcomes.

Example

Results-driven Senior Production Manager with 8+ years leading complex manufacturing operations. Directed multi-site teams exceeding 50 employees to streamline production workflows, reducing lead times by 27% and cutting operational costs by $1.5M annually. Proficient in Lean Manufacturing, Six Sigma, and cross-departmental collaboration.

Skills Section

Enumerate 10–15 pertinent skills grouped by categories. Mix technical competencies (Lean Six Sigma, ERP Systems, Capacity Planning) with leadership traits (Team Coordination, Vendor Management). This keyword list supports ATS parsing.

Work Experience

The core section. Present roles in reverse chronological order. For each position, state company, title, tenure, and 4–6 bullet points starting with action verbs. Quantify achievements where feasible.

Example

  • Devised and implemented production schedules for a $50M automotive parts operation, enhancing throughput by 35%
  • Led a cross-functional team of 25 personnel adopting Lean practices that decreased waste by 18% over 12 months
  • Collaborated with suppliers to optimize inventory levels, reducing holding costs by $300K annually

Education

List highest degrees first. Provide university name, degree, major, and graduation year. Relevant coursework in industrial engineering, supply chain management, or business administration is advantageous. Advanced degrees in operations management are especially valued.

Certifications

Include certifications such as Lean Six Sigma Black Belt, Certified Production and Inventory Management (CPIM), PMP, OSHA Safety Certification, or APICS credentials. These attest to your professional knowledge.

Projects (Optional)

For less experienced applicants or those changing careers, showcase 2–3 projects detailing challenges addressed, methodologies employed, tools used, and measurable results. Examples include process reengineering, automation initiatives, or cost reduction programs.

Tips for Making Your Senior Production Manager Resume ATS-Compatible

Even the most thorough senior production manager resume format can fail to reach hiring managers if it cannot be parsed by ATS software. Use these guidelines to improve readability by automated systems and humans alike.

Do This

  • Use conventional headings like "Work Experience," "Education," and "Skills"
  • Select straightforward, single-column layouts avoiding tables, images, or text boxes
  • Integrate verbatim keywords from job descriptions throughout your content
  • Submit your resume as a .docx file unless PDF is explicitly requested
  • Standardize bullet points with common symbols like •
  • Choose fonts such as Calibri or Arial sized between 10 and 12 pt
  • Spell out acronyms on first use (e.g., "Overall Equipment Effectiveness (OEE)")

Avoid This

  • Avoid headers and footers that may be ignored by ATS
  • Do not embed information in pictures or graphics
  • Stay away from multi-column designs, infographics, or complex charts
  • Do not submit uncommon file types like .pages or image files
  • Refrain from using graphical skill bars or percentage ratings
  • Avoid relying solely on color cues to convey information order
  • Do not stuff your resume with keywords unnaturally, as it backfires with ATS and readers

Frequent Resume Format Missteps for Senior Production Managers

Avoid these prevalent pitfalls that can diminish the impact of even highly qualified senior production manager candidates.

1

Using a Generic Resume Template

Production management demands vary widely across sectors like automotive, pharmaceuticals, and consumer goods. Sending an identical resume to every employer signals a lack of role-specific insight. Personalize your summary, skillsets, and achievements for each opportunity.

2

Listing Duties Instead of Accomplishments

Simply stating "supervised production line" tells little. Impactful bullet points like "optimized assembly line workflow that increased output by 20% and reduced defects by 12%" demonstrate tangible value. Each item should clearly answer: What was done and what measurable benefit occurred?

3

Overloading with Technical Jargon

While technical know-how is important, many initial screenings are performed by HR personnel. Balance specialized terms with accessible descriptions of business impact and operational improvements.

4

Neglecting the Professional Summary

Skipping the summary or writing generic objectives wastes prime resume space. Recruiters spend seconds reviewing; a concise, compelling summary immediately communicates your strengths and value proposition.

5

Poor Formatting and Visual Hierarchy

Dense text, inconsistent styling, or overly artistic designs reduce legibility. Use distinct section headers, uniform bullet points, ample margins, and a logical flow top-to-bottom in your senior production manager resume format.

6

Including Outdated or Irrelevant Experience

Details like part-time retail jobs or internships from over a decade ago do not belong on a senior production manager resume. Focus on the last 10–15 years highlighting pertinent roles and quantifiable achievements.

7

Failing to Optimize with ATS Keywords

If a job description says "production optimization" but your resume uses "process improvement," ATS may not recognize the match. Always replicate the precise language from job postings to maximize keyword alignment.

For professionals with under 10 years of experience, keep resumes to a single page. Senior managers and directors with 10 or more years of relevant experience may extend to two pages, provided all information is pertinent and impactful. Conciseness reflects valuable prioritization skills.

Functional resumes are generally discouraged for production management roles. Employers typically prefer to see a chronological progression to evaluate your career development. Moreover, ATS often misread functional formats. Address employment gaps briefly in cover letters instead.

ATS rarely reject resumes outright but can misinterpret complex layouts, resulting in unreadable content. Avoiding tables, multi-column designs, headers/footers, embedded images, and unusual fonts improves machine readability. Aim for a straightforward format with recognized headings.

In the United States, Canada, and the United Kingdom, photos are generally discouraged to prevent unconscious bias and ATS parsing issues. However, some countries in Europe or Asia expect photos; research standards based on your target employer's location.

Refresh your resume every 3–6 months, even when not actively job seeking. Regularly add new accomplishments, metrics, project outcomes, and certifications to stay prepared for sudden opportunities or networking events.
